Output e95f35233c3c34e40dcf901748fc50839d92f06762f5b6f0ce4ea053d32dcd68:0

value
2756984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 681cfd05ca4a18abfb91d094d7b7edc96fe9dd54 OP_EQUAL
address
3BBWve9kJ4TVhQB4yM9PZksrPaNR8HmtSh
transaction
e95f35233c3c34e40dcf901748fc50839d92f06762f5b6f0ce4ea053d32dcd68
spent
true